This position is responsible for recording and reconciling the financial results for various Markel reporting segments, divisions, and insurance companies as part of the Close Control & Reporting (CCR) department within Markel’s finance group. CCR is responsible for the controls and processes around reporting Markel’s division and segment results
Job Responsibilities
- Perform journal entries and complex account reconciliations including identification and remediation of all issues in compliance with audit requirements.
- Participate in the monthly, quarterly, and annual general ledger closing and reporting processes, including preparation of division and segment pack schedules to be presented to Finance leadership and business management.
- Perform the accurate and timely recording of loss reserve data into ledger and the analysis of loss ratio results.
- Assist with the preparation of income statement and balance sheet packages and related comprehensive analysis for variances and trends.
- Complete intercompany wire settlements and balancing of intercompany accounts.
- Participate in the internal and external audit process.
- Work closely with other functional areas (i.e., corporate accounting & reporting, statutory reporting, FP&A, disbursements, treasury, actuarial, reinsurance and program accounting) to resolve issues and support achievement of business goals.
- Assist with the preparation of insurance company financial statements and ensure compliance with statutory guidance and regulatory deadlines.
- Collaborate with teammates and initiate ideas with management to identify, design, and implement process improvements for greater efficiency and effectiveness.
- Participate in other strategic accounting and business projects as they arise.
Education/Certifications
- Bachelor’s degree in accounting, finance, or similar required
- Certified Public Accountant (CPA) license or candidate preferred
Work Experience
- 1-3 years of accounting experience
Skill Sets
- Strong computer skills including a high degree of proficiency within Excel.
- Detail oriented with strong organizational and time management skills.
- Motivated individual interested in working in a dynamic environment.
